In 2004, Romp n' Roll founders Babz and Michael Barnett opened the first location. Parents themselves, they recognized the shortage of high-quality classes and programs for little ones when their son was young. Their goal was to create contemporary child development programs with a wide variety of enriching classes, and their research led them to discover the value of a play-based curriculum.
Romp n' Roll classes and activities are specifically designed to meet the developmental needs of babies, toddlers, and preschoolers, ages 3 months through 5 years. Romp n' Roll began franchising in 2007, with each new location maintaining the high-quality classes and well-trained, passionate instructors that are the company's standard.
